Conditions at Todos Santos in October
October: Autumn Groundswell Builds
October brings a noticeable step up in energy. Average swell height rises to 1.4m (4.6ft), period stretches to 13.2s, and W (45.2%) and WNW (16.0%) begin to overshadow the summer WSW/SW mix. There is a solid distribution of 1.5-2m (5-6.5ft) waves, and the 2-2.5m (6.5-8ft) range starts to appear from WNW. Ideal wind frequency jumps to 12%, a big improvement over the summer months, thanks to more frequent westerly offshore windows. Winds remain predominantly NW (30.5%) and NNW (21.3%), but the pressure gradient is slackening, allowing more glassy morning sessions. Water temp holds at 18.7°C, air at 19.6°C.
